We are extremely proud to receive the Architecture Merit Plaque at the National Eisteddfod in Wrexham this year.
The Eisteddfod Plaque of Merit celebrates new or renovation projects that demonstrate exceptional architectural design.
In the opinion of the selectors:
"The collaboration between the elegant form of the Urchin café, created by an artist, and the pragmatic architectural plan has resulted in a sustainable and efficient new building that responds to context, sense of place, and the needs of users and visitors - offering a new visual marker for the centre."
In addition, the selectors praised the trustees of Plas Glyn-y-Weddw "for the way they have developed the center strategically over the last 15 years to establish a sustainable and vibrant arts centre".
The award was presented in a special ceremony in the Eisteddfod Pavilion on Saturday, 2nd August and received by Mark Wray, Seb Walker (architects), Matthew Sanderson (sculptor and manufacturer of the urchin cafe) and Gwyn Jones, Director of Plas Glyn-y-Weddw.
